Eh&S Coordinator (Environmental Health & Safety)

Worldwide Salaried Open

About the position The EH&S Coordinator supports CLP’s safety and environmental programs across multiple locations, ensuring regulatory compliance and promoting a safe work environment. This role partners with managers and EH&S leadership to strengthen safety culture, coordinate training, support incident investigations, and maintain essential compliance documentation.

Responsibilities

  • Support and maintain EH&S programs, compliance plans, and safety initiatives company‑wide.
  • Serve as a visible safety leader who motivates teams and reinforces CLP’s EH&S standards.
  • Assist the EH&S Director with continuous program improvement and alignment with policies.
  • Participate in incident, near‑miss, and damage investigations, ensuring follow‑up and documentation.
  • Coordinate and track EH&S training across locations; develop or source training content.
  • Deliver in‑person or virtual EH&S training sessions.
  • Maintain EH&S data, including KPIs, incident investigations, and corrective actions.
  • Travel to field locations to conduct safety observations and ensure regulatory and policy compliance.
  • Monitor and communicate changes in safety and environmental regulations.
  • Maintain documentation required for agency reporting.
  • Support fleet safety compliance with the EH&S Director and/or Fleet Manager.
  • Assist HR with monitoring driver license and CDL records.
  • Report safety and environmental issues to the EH&S Director.
  • Perform additional duties as assigned.

Requirements

  • 3-5 years’ Safety & Environmental experience required.
  • Knowledge of OSHA, MSHA, DOT, and EPA rules and regulations required.
  • Proficiency with computer software including Excel, Word, and Outlook is required.
  • Able to effectively communicate both safety and environmental training topics required.
  • Experience in accident management and prevention programs required.
  • You must be able to work in the US without a work visa sponsorship.

Nice-to-haves

  • Bachelor’s degree preferred; degree in occupational health and safety or environmental studies highly desired.
  • Experience working with multiple state regulations preferred.
  • Utility High Voltage safety experience preferred.
  • Experience working with Unions preferred.
  • Certification in OSHA30, OSHA 500 Train the Trainer, 510 OSHA training, fall protection, Excavation, Flagger, Confined Space, Scaffold, Crane Safety, Lock Out/Tag Out Training preferred.
